The Street Food Chef in Sheffield is a popular spot known for its vibrant flavors of Mexico and fantastic food. The restaurant was started as a family business with the aim of offering a healthy alternative to fast food, and it has since become a hidden gem in the city. With two locations, one in the city center on Arundel Street and another on Sharrow Vale Road, The Street Food Chef continues to draw inspiration from Mexico while maintaining a conscious approach to all aspects of their business.

Napoli Centro is a cozy eatery on Glossop Road in Sheffield, known for its Neapolitan-style pizzas and selection of wine and beer. The restaurant prides itself on offering authentic Italian pizzas with slow-proofed dough, cooked in a blazing hot oven for just 90 seconds. Their focus on high-quality ingredients sourced from local producers and Italy ensures an unforgettable pizza experience. Cutlery Works is a massive food hall located in the old Rutland Cutlery Works building, offering a diverse range of dining options from around the world. With over 14 restaurants and three bars, it's the largest independent food hall in Northern England. The venue features open seating and an array of global eateries, making it perfect for groups with varying culinary preferences. Additionally, the space hosts various events throughout the year and offers hand-selected craft beverages to complement your dining experience.

Ashoka, Sheffield's oldest Indian restaurant, has been delighting foodies since 1967 with its enduring traditional style and authentic Indian dishes. The restaurant offers wood-smoked tandoor and classic curry dishes, including a 48-hour marinated chicken tikka and a legendary 1960s pickle tray.

The Fat Cat is a Victorian pub located in Kelham Island, known for its wood panel bar and walled garden. It is acclaimed for serving real ales brewed on site by the independent Kelham Island Brewery. The pub's location, just a half-hour walk from Sheffield railway station or accessible by tram, makes it convenient for visitors to enjoy its cozy traditional Yorkshire atmosphere.

The Moor Market Sheffield is a modern indoor farmers' market located in the heart of Sheffield. With over 190 stalls, it offers a wide range of products including organic meat, fresh fruits and vegetables, artisan food, craft beer, clothes, craft materials and jewelry. The market is open every day except Sundays and features diverse eateries offering Russian and Jamaican inspired food.

Two Steps Fish and Chips is a historic chippy established in 1895, located at 249 Sharrow Vale Road. It offers traditional cod and chips, chip butties, pickled eggs, Yorkshire-style fishcakes, and mushy pea fritters. The shop is known for its regional specialties like the battered fish-filled potato sandwich. The quality of the fresh fish and perfectly cooked chips has earned it a loyal following. Additionally, Two Steps is praised for its friendly staff and reasonable prices.
